Biochem/physiol Actions

Green tea polyphenol. Anticancer agent. Lower antioxidant activity than EGCG.

Validated HPLC method (based on Ph. Eur. Monograph 2668) for quantifying catechins and caffeine in decaffeinated green tea using a Chromolith® High Resolution RP-18e column with advantages in terms of backpressure and matrix robustness.

TLC-based decaffeinated green tea analysis for epigallocatechin, epicatechin-3-O-gallate, epicatechin, and epigallocatechin-3-O-gallate using TLC Explorer.
